Emergency Water Extraction

Water extraction is a critical step in emergency damage restoration. Our team uses specialized equipment to remove standing water and moisture from your property, preventing further damage and ensuring that your home or business is safe to occupy. We’ll work quickly to extract the water and dry out your property, reducing the risk of mold and mildew growth.

Structural Drying Process

The structural drying process is a complex procedure that involves using specialized equipment to dry out your property’s structural elements, such as walls and floors. Our team will work to identify the source of the moisture and develop a customized plan to dry out your property. This may involve using desiccants, dehumidifiers, and other equipment to speed up the drying process.

Emergency Damage Restoration: DIY vs. Professional Help

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small sink overflow on tile floor Yes No You can likely clean up the mess yourself and prevent further damage.
Flooded basement with standing water No Yes This needs specialized equipment and expertise to safely extract the water and prevent further damage.
Wet drywall behind cabinets No Yes This needs specialized equipment and expertise to safely dry out the area and prevent mold growth.
Basement flood recovery No Yes This needs a comprehensive plan to dry out the area, remove any debris, and prevent future flooding.
Water damage from burst pipe No Yes This needs specialized equipment and expertise to safely extract the water and prevent further damage.
Mold growth after flooding No Yes This needs specialized equipment and expertise to safely remediate the mold and prevent future growth.

As you can see, some situations may need professional help, while others can be handled DIY. But, if you’re unsure or if the situation is more complex, it’s always best to call a professional to ensure that your property is restored to its original state.

Emergency Damage Restoration Cost in the 85553 Area

The cost of emergency damage restoration can vary depending on the severity and scope of the damage. But, here are some estimated price ranges for common services in the 85553 area: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water extraction $500 – $2,500 The size of the affected area, the amount of water, and the complexity of the job.
Structural drying process $1,000 – $5,000 The size of the affected area, the amount of moisture, and the complexity of the job.
Mold inspection and testing $200 – $1,000 The size of the affected area, the complexity of the job, and the type of mold.
Containment and air filtration $500 – $2,500 The size of the affected area, the complexity of the job, and the type of equipment needed.
Emergency damage restoration $1,000 – $10,000 The severity and scope of the damage, the size of the affected area, and the complexity of the job.
Basement flood recovery $2,000 – $10,000 The size of the affected area, the amount of water, and the complexity of the job.

Keep in mind that these are estimated price ranges, and the actual cost of emergency damage restoration may vary depending on the specifics of your situation.
